Polar Bear Plunge Day on January 1 is not for the faint of heart or the very timid. Ice swimming is for the bold and daring. Plunging into Januaryâs frigid waters is nothing short of the most insane yet invigorating way to celebrate the first day of every new year. Those courageous â some might say foolish â souls who don swim trunks and bikinis to splash their way into icy cold winter waters claim they are âfreezinâ for a reasonâ â usually to raise money for a good cause. Then again, there are polar-bear swimmers who just like the idea of doing something wild and crazy that doesnât involve alcohol to kick off the New Year.
